Is Foresta Safe?
Yes — this neighborhood is very safe. Foresta in Federal Way, WA has a safety grade of A. The overall crime index is 87, which is 13% below the national average of 100.
Compared to the Federal Way average (crime index 80), Foresta is 7% higher in overall crime. Crime levels here are roughly in line with the city average.
Looking at specific crime types, murder is the most elevated concern (index: 101, 1% above average), while assault is the lowest risk (index: 20).
